@output($var)
{{ $card() }}
{{ $panel() }}
interface Renderable {
public function render(): \Illuminate\View\View
}
class Card implements Renderable {
public function render(): \Illuminate\View\View {
return view('templates.card', []);
}
}
class Panel implements Renderable {
public function render(): \Illuminate\View\View {
return view('templates.panel', []);
}
}
{{ $card->render() }}
{{ $panel->render() }}